Position Function:

The Director of Utilities is responsible for managing and directing the staff and business operations associated with the implementation and sustainability of university utility operations.

Essential Duties and Responsibilities:

Essential Duties and Responsibilities:

1. Develops and maintains comprehensive physical planning and review processes for property, utility infrastructure, and building utilities, which serve to guide and facilitate the changing requirements of the university.

2. Reviews plans, confirms project compliance with applicable guidelines and makes recommendations for projects that include capital improvement program, capital renewal program, space management program, campus master planning, emergency actions and procedures, sustainability program development, energy conservation program, environmental programs, and safety and security programs.

3. Plans, directs, oversees, and participates in the development of divisional work plans to include all service operations; ensures strategic and operational plans are in place; ensures the best use of resources to meet objectives, and takes responsibility for the operational and financial performance per regulatory requirements of assigned units.

4. Identifies and pursues opportunities to support and enhance the long-term growth and sustainability of assigned units and the University. Develops a 10-year strategic plan with measurable goals for each year.

5. Works closely with departmental IT to implement technology and metric reports that improve efficiency. Sets goals and accountability for each utility shop.

6. Serves as a member of the senior leadership team of the unit and works collaboratively within the team to ensure that best-practice perspectives are considered in all strategic, operational and policy issues.

7. Participates in the development of unit budgets. Monitors and approves expenditures as necessary. Develops, plans, and participates in the implementation of divisional goals with initiatives and recommendations for accomplishment.

8. Responsible for conformance to environmental regulations to avoid fines or legal actions against the University. Monitor, compile, and submit reporting data for regulatory agencies. Act as a liaison to regulatory agencies.

9. Provides highly responsible and complex staff assistance to the Executive Director of Campus Services; confers and advises professional staff regarding areas of responsibility and University-wide issues. Prepares and presents various reports and other necessary correspondence.

10. Participates in developing initiatives that improve recruitment and retention. Evaluates the utility group skilled craft positions, recommends training and new positions as needed.

11. Performs other relative job duties as assigned.

Supervisory Responsibility: This position has direct supervision accountability.

Minimum Qualifications:

Education: Bachelor’s degree in Engineering – Mechanical, Electrical or related discipline.

Experience: Eight years of previous experience as utilities engineer, facilities management, engineer in higher education, water systems, electric, systems engineer.

Preferred Qualifications:

1. Working knowledge of electrical power distribution systems and substation operation and maintenance.

2. Working knowledge of domestic and wastewater treatment and distribution operations and maintenance.

3. Working knowledge of energy management systems and central water loop distribution systems.
